This paper presents a study of tactical information operations in autonomous teams of unmanned aerial vehicles (UAVs). We discuss the special challenges presented by the autonomous UAV team model, and we present the self-sustaining, self-configuring dynamic network architecture we have developed to address these challenges. We further discuss actual fielded experiments in which elements of the architecture have been proven through realistic test scenarios using surrogate unmanned aerial and ground vehicles. We conclude the paper by presenting lessons learned through the fielded experiments, performance analysis results and plans for future work.
